Factors Affecting Cost
- Materials: The type of materials used, such as concrete, brick, or stone, can significantly influence the cost.
- Labor: Labor costs can vary depending on the complexity of the project and the experience level of the workers.
- Permits: Obtaining the necessary permits from local authorities can add to the overall expense.
- Site Preparation: The condition of the site, including grading and excavation, can affect the cost.
- Design Complexity: More intricate designs or custom features can increase the price.
- Size and Length: Larger and longer sidewalks will naturally cost more due to the increased amount of materials and labor required.
- Accessibility: Difficulty in accessing the construction site can add to labor and transportation costs.
Average Costs for
Task | Average Cost (Sacramento, CA) |
---|---|
Concrete Sidewalk (per sq ft) | $6 - $12 |
Brick Sidewalk (per sq ft) | $10 - $20 |
Stone Sidewalk (per sq ft) | $15 - $30 |
Excavation and Grading | $1,000 - $3,000 |
Permit Fees | $100 - $500 |
Labor (per hour) | $50 - $100 |
Site Preparation | $500 - $2,000 |
Custom Design Features | $1,000 - $5,000 |
